"Charge-shifting" polyacrylates
RAFT-polymerized cationic polyacrylates with tunable compositions, molar masses, and low dispersities spontaneously associate DNA to form polyplexes at a low N/P ratio. After polyplexe incubation, the “charge-shifting” behavior of polyacrylates leads to DNA release without any trigger.
